Output 507bdac6145731157286c655bf77f3a81f42657e52b85d62dfdc3e59d9168861:1

value
14368532
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6be794bf9a4b0cdf3acc818aca91ca2c8af61546 OP_EQUAL
address
3BXZebvb4WTqbehYPafEN3u3CxY4G45a33
transaction
507bdac6145731157286c655bf77f3a81f42657e52b85d62dfdc3e59d9168861
spent
true